Alexander, Leslie Luther was born on October 10, 1917 in Kingston, Jamaica. Son of Luther Samuel and Edith Elizabeth Hayes Alexander.
Bachelor, New York University, 1947. Master of Arts, New York University, 1948. Doctor of Medicine, Howard University, 1952.
Instructor in radiology State University of New York, Brooklyn, 1956-1961, assistant professor, 1961-1964, associate professor, 1964-1969, professor, 1969-1976, Stony Brook, 1978-1988. Director radiation North Shore University Hospital, Manhasset, New York, 1970-1977. Director radiology Queens Hospital Center, Jamaica, 1977-1988.
Consultant radiotherapy Veterans Hospital, Brooklyn, 1965-1970, Long Island Jewish Hospital, New Hyde Park, New York, from 1988. Assistant chief staff physician Montefiore-Riders Island, East Elmhurst, 1990-1998. Consultant Food and Drug Administration, Washington, 1975-1984, National Research Council, Washington, 1975-1990.
Board directors Interagy. Smoking-Health, Washington, 1971-1983, Restoration Corporation, Brooklyn, 1980-1983, Boy Scouts American, 1960-1963, National Medical Foundation, Washington, 1970-1977. 1st lieutenant United States Army, 1942-1946, PTO. Fellow American College Radiology (vice president 1984-1985, emeritus 1998), New York Academy Medicine.
Member National Medical Association (treasurer 1969-1974, region I chairman 1970-1971, 75-77, Distinguished Service award 1974), Brooklyn Radiological Society (president 1963-1964), Alpha Omega Alpha.
Married Nora Maria Liberata, June 6, 1951. Children: Leslie Junior, George, Charles, Samuel.
